Water quality technicians and hydrologists play essential roles in monitoring water sources and ensuring they meet environmental and public health standards. With a growing focus on sustainability and water resource management, the demand for professionals in this field is on the rise. Water resource engineers and GIS specialists contribute significantly to the planning, development, and management of water resource infrastructure projects. Their expertise in designing water treatment facilities, managing water distribution systems, and using geospatial technology is invaluable in addressing complex water management challenges. Environmental policy analysts contribute to the creation and implementation of policies that protect water resources. Their understanding of legislation, regulations, and industry trends helps ensure the sustainable use of water resources while balancing the needs of various stakeholders.
